About Old Town Elementary School

Old Town Elementary School is a public elementary school in Old Town, FL, part of the DIXIE. The school serves approximately 454 students in grades Pre-K – 4th with a student-teacher ratio of 16.2:1.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 8.4/10, placing it in the 93.1th percentile among FL schools — an above average rating overall.

Students demonstrate 78% proficiency in math, 18 points above the state average and 63% in reading/language arts, 9 points above the state average. The school scores particularly well in student growth (8.3/10). Located in a neighborhood with a median household income of $47,547, where 6%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

The school is situated in a remote rural setting.

What Parents Should Know

Located in a rural area, Old Town Elementary School may involve longer commutes for some families. Rural schools often serve as community anchors and may have smaller class sizes, but parents should consider transportation logistics, after-school program availability, and access to specialized services.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Old Town Elementary School has a median household income of $47,547. It is a community where 6%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$95,300, with a median rent of $887/month. The area has a poverty rate of 18.4%. The average commute for residents is 22 minutes.
